• 06_dljd_mysql数据库常用操作


    一、sql分类

      1.数据查询语言(DQL  Q:query):用于对数据库中的数据的检索。

        基本结构:select <字段名列表> from <表或视图名> where <查询条件>  group by <分组字段列表>  having <分组条件> order by < 排序方式 asc(升序)|desc(降序)>

      2.数据操纵语言(DML  M:Manipulation ):用户通过它可以实现对数据库的基本操作。

        基本结构:insert(插入)、delete(删除)、update(更新)

      3.数据定义语言(DDL  D:definition):负责创建,修改,删除表、索引、视图、函数、触发器等对象。

        基本结构:create|alter|drop (table|index|view|...)

      4.数据控制语言(DCL  C:Control):用来设置或者更改数据库用户或角色权限的语句

        基本结构:grant(授权)|revoke(回收权限)

      5.事务控制语言(TCL  T:Transaction  C:Control)

        基本结构:commit(显示提交)|rollback(回滚)|savepoint(保存点)

    二、初学者的常用操作

      1.查看mysql版本

        mysql --version  或者  mysql -V

      2.登录(通过cmd这个客户端登录到服务器)

        mysql -u用户名 -p[密码|enter 密码]  -h(ip地址)  -P端口号。

      3.退出

        exit;

      4.查看数据库

        show databases;

      5.创建数据库

        create database 数据库名;

      6.切换数据库

        use  数据库名;

      7.查看当前数据库

        select database();

      8.查看表

        show tables;

      9.查看创建表的语句

        show create table 表名;

      10.查看表结构

        desc 表名;

      11.向数据库中导入备份表

        source  数据库文件保存地址。比如:source d:mysqlcreate_table.sql

      12.删除数据库

        drop database 数据库名;

    如有任何疑问可联系邮箱: 给我发邮件、或直接联系QQ:1584875179 || 点返回首页

  • 相关阅读:
    Nginx 的 server_names_hash_bucket_size 问题
    Linux 查看CPU信息、机器型号等硬件信息
    JS中的prototype[转载]
    memcache适用和不适用场景[转载]
    php的socket通信【转载】
    fastcgi与cgi的区别[转载]
    PHP类和对象
    SVN的配置和使用
    PHP_pear的安装和使用
    [转]Python tips: 什么是*args和**kwargs?
  • 原文地址:https://www.cnblogs.com/aeon/p/10053820.html
Copyright © 2020-2023  润新知